I will ask the question directly. There is a Cabinet sub-committee on energy security and climate change. If the Minister encourages and incentivises and, instead of using the €50 million to purchase carbon credits as an off-set, provided some of that money as priming money to get initiatives going, one can harvest methane, do away with the nuisance element of it, have an energy source and have a better fertiliser source. Has he any input into the Cabinet sub-committee? I would urge him, on the basis of what he has stated here, to do so.
